BSc (Major in Food Science and Nutrition)

Year 4 - Introduction to Research in Food Science/Nutrition

An optional, research-oriented Honours year may be taken, in which students undertake a project in any of the areas of specialisation within Food Science and Technology, including chemistry, microbiology, processing, engineering, nutrition, postharvest technology or sensory assessment. Cross-disciplinary projects are possible.
